took truck in under warranty because of a clunking it the front end which they could not trouble shoot. after spending some time on dodgetrucks.org i found that it is a very common problem with the track bar wearing out and of course the warranty is now up now i am socked with a $400 repair that i have to do myself. another problem i have is that the passenger seat sounds like it wants to come off the tracks when going over bumps and no one in it. now wouldn't you think that if the safety belt is part of the seat that this might become a big safety issue if someone is sitting in the seat and it did not perform in a wreck with my wife sitting in it. again not a warranty problem it is my $2000 problem to replace the seat. ...hang on hunny!!!   i still love my truck!!!!
